I'm not even sure how to search this forum for advice - so I apologize if this is covered somewhere I wasn't able to find accurate search results.

My probably has an older version of Convio. When I'm editing a version of a page the options are to Cancel, Save or Apply.

There doesnt seem to be a Preview. And Apply seems to be the same thing as Save. Once a page is saved a particular way, you can preview it from the Page Library, but when changing the HTML I can't find a way to preview.

Also, for some reason Convio on my computer does not have the option to see the page layout version, only the source code.

I'll get three quarters of the way through a page then accidentally mess up the tables and I have to start from scratch.

Any one have any suggestions?

  • Hey Emily -

    Sounds like a lot of things might be solved by enabling the WYSIWYG (What You See Is What You Get). When you are editing a version of a PageBuilding page, click on the icon in the top right corner of the toolbar that looks like a piece of paper and a pencil (by scrolling over it, it will read, "Enable WYSIWYG"). By enabling this, you'll be able to create a page in WYSIWYG and not have to do it in code (note: once you've enabled this, you can easily switch back to see what the code looks like by clicking on the "Source View" button at the bottom of the page).

    It's true though, you can't see what the entire page looks like until you click "Save" or "Apply." However, you shouldn't have to go all the way out to the Page Library to preview the page. Once you click "Save" or "Apply" and are taken back to the previous screen, there is an icon in the top right corner that looks like a piece of paper (by scrolling over this icon, it reads, "Show Page Preview"). Once you click on this icon, another window should open showing you a preview of the page.
